Initial Purchase Price
The first, and most obvious, cost of luxury real estate is the purchase price. Depending on the location and property type, luxury real estate can easily reach millions of dollars. While this may not be an issue for high-net-worth individuals, it can be a significant barrier for other investors. In addition, luxury properties often come with high property taxes, which can further increase the initial investment.
Maintenance and Upkeep
Owning a luxury property doesn’t just come with a hefty price tag upfront; it also requires ongoing maintenance and upkeep. Luxury properties often have extensive amenities, such as pools, spas, and high-end appliances, that require regular cleaning and repair. In addition, there may be additional costs for security, landscaping, and housekeeping services to maintain the property’s pristine condition.
Insurance and Taxes
Insurance and taxes are two more significant costs that are often overlooked when investing in luxury real estate. Premium insurance coverage is a must for any luxury property, as it not only protects against natural disasters but also safeguards against any potential lawsuits from guests or tenants. Property taxes for luxury properties can be significantly higher compared to traditional real estate, as they are often located in prime locations with higher tax rates.
Unforeseen Expenses
Even with meticulous planning and budgeting, there are always unforeseen expenses that can arise when owning a luxury property. These can include sudden repair costs, unexpected property management fees, or legal fees for any issues that may arise with tenants or contractors. These expenses can quickly add up and take a toll on your investment returns.
Opportunity Costs
One often overlooked cost of investing in luxury real estate is the opportunity cost. In other words, the potential return you could have earned if you had invested your money elsewhere. It’s essential to consider the potential return on other investments and weigh it against the potential return of luxury real estate. This will give you a better understanding of how your investment is performing and if it’s worth the ongoing costs.
